#84050c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#84050c is composed of 51.8% red, 2% green and 4.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 96.2% magenta, 90.9% yellow and 48.2% black. It has a hue angle of 356.7 degrees, a saturation of 92.7% and a lightness of 26.9%. #84050c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0a18 with #090000. Closest websafe color is: #990000.

#84050c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#84050c has RGB values of R:132, G:5, B:12 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.96, Y:0.91,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 8652044.
